[QUOTE="robinjojo, post: 4412474, member: 110226"]I think you are correct - the decadrachm shown in that grainy image doesn't seem to have been sea salvaged, judging from its weight and overall appearance. The other decadrachms that I saw in the video show tell tale signs of sea salvage and a couple look like they have significant corrosion. The video was a real eye opener. I was not aware that a hoard of Alexander III decadrachms were found off of the coast of Gaza. I like to collect Attica tetradrachms found in the general area, both Athenian and imitative, so I know that Gaza and Palestina was an important area for trade in ancient times, especially for spices from Arabia, but that discovery of the decadrachms is truly extraordinary. I recall that there was a sea find of archaic Athenian tetradrachms was made many years ago, but I forgot the location and year. This is the only other salvage that I know, but I am sure there have been many more, both large and small discoveries.
